libapache2-mod-encoding: Apache2 module for non-ascii filename interoperability

 This module improves non-ascii filename interoperability of
 apache (and mod_dav).
 .
 It seems many WebDAV clients send filename in its platform-local
 encoding. But since mod_dav expects everything, even HTTP request
 line, to be in UTF-8, this causes an interoperability problem.
 .
 I believe this is a future issue for specification (RFC?) to
 standardize encoding used in HTTP request-line and HTTP header,
 but life would be much easier if mod_dav (and others) can handle
 various encodings sent by clients, TODAY. This module does just that.
